Salary Breakdown by Experience
EntryLevel Positions
Entrylevel Business Analysts typically earn lower salaries. Fresh graduates or those with limited experience can expect salaries ranging from $60. 000 To $80. 000 annually. Compensation levels reflect basic skills & minimal handson experience. As individuals grow into their roles. Incremental increases occur.
Employers often consider educational backgrounds when setting starting salaries. Degrees in finance. Management. Or data analytics may lead To higher initial compensation. Companies value relevant internships or projects that demonstrate practical knowledge. Enhancing salary offers. Many organizations prefer candidates with certifications that validate expertise.
Job responsibilities soon expand as professionals gain experience. Learning opportunities add value & contribute positively toward salary growth. Networking & professional development efforts can influence future salary prospects significantly.
MidLevel Positions
Midlevel positions often command salaries ranging from $80. 000 To $110. 000. As Business Analysts gain proficiency & experience. Companies reward them with higher salaries. Individuals who build upon foundational knowledge find opportunities that enhance their marketability.
Midlevel Analysts typically hold responsibilities such as project management & team leadership. Employers seek candidates who demonstrate their ability To analyze data effectively & communicate insights. Strong analytical skills. Coupled with strategic thinking. Lead To enhanced opportunities & compensation.
Continuing education remains essential at this stage. Obtaining advanced certifications or attending workshops boosts credentials. Professionals with specialized knowledge in emerging technologies tend To command higher pay. Skills in data science or advanced analytical tools translate into significant salary increases.
SeniorLevel Positions
Senior Business Analysts usually enjoy salaries ranging from $110. 000 To $140. 000 or more. Those holding extensive experience & industry expertise find themselves in highdemand roles. Senior positions typically come with managerial responsibilities. Further influencing compensation.
Leadership skills play a vital role at this level. Companies value professionals who can guide teams & drive strategic initiatives. Relationship management becomes a crucial component of a Senior Analyst’s role. Impacting salary negotiations.
The ability To influence organizational decisionmaking may lead To bonuses or profitsharing options. Senior positions often provide additional benefits. Including stock options or retirement plans. Thus. Salaries can exceed base compensation through these incentives.
Geographic Impact on Salaries
United States Salary Landscape
In The United States. Salaries for Senior Business Analysts vary significantly by region. Major metro areas tend To offer higher salaries. Cities like San Francisco. New York City, & Washington. D.C.. Consistently rank among The highest paying regions. In these locations. Salaries may start at $130. 000 & can reach upwards of $160. 000.
Cost of living plays a crucial role in salary determination. While major cities offer higher wages. They often come with elevated living expenses. Remote positions are becoming more popular. Further influencing salary standards. Employers adapt compensation structures based on regional economic conditions.
Industry focus also affects regional salary expectations. Financial services. Technology, & healthcare frequently offer competitive compensation packages. Business Analysts within these industries often enjoy additional perks that boost income & job satisfaction.
Global Salary Comparisons
Global salary comparisons reveal noteworthy differences across various countries. In Canada. Senior Business Analysts can expect salaries between CAD 90. 000 & CAD 120. 000. European countries also exhibit disparities in compensation. For example. Analysts in Germany may earn between €70. 000 & €100. 000.
Australia’s market also presents competitive salaries. With expectations ranging from AUD 100. 000 To AUD 130. 000. Emerging markets such as India provide a different landscape. With salaries typically lower. Compensation for Senior Business Analysts can often fall between INR 12. 00. 000 To INR 25. 00. 000.
Understanding these international differences offers valuable insights for professionals considering relocation. Career prospects & salary expectations may vary significantly from one country To another. Depending on market demand.
IndustrySpecific Salaries
Salaries for Senior Business Analysts often vary based on industry focus. In finance. Analysts command some of The highest salaries. With annual pay often exceeding $130. 000. Financial institutions seek individuals capable of managing complex data workflows.
Meanwhile. Technology & software companies also offer competitive packages. Senior Business Analysts in tech may earn salaries ranging from $120. 000 To $150. 000. Depending on experience & expertise. Demand for datacentric roles continues To rise. Driving salary growth in these sectors.
Healthcare industries present unique salary challenges. Senior analysts within this sector can expect salaries ranging from $100. 000 To $130. 000. Market demand for skilled analysts remains strong. As healthcare organizations seek To leverage datadriven insights effectively.

Value of Professional Certifications
Certifications bear substantial importance in advancing career prospects. Programs such as Certified Business Analysis Professional (CBAP) offer validation of skills. Professionals with this certification may find themselves with better job offers & higher salaries.
Organizations often recognize certifications from reputable institutions like PMI or IIBA. These qualifications showcase a candidate’s understanding of industry standards. Potential employers perceive certified candidates as dedicated professionals. Enhancing hiring prospects.

Impact of Company Size on Salaries
Company size plays a significant role in salary variations. Large corporations often offer competitive packages. Sometimes exceeding market standards. Bigger firms tend To provide generous benefits & bonus structures. Attracting top talent.
Conversely. Smaller organizations may not provide similar salary offerings. However. They often compensate with unique work cultures & opportunities for growth. Smaller companies might offer more responsibility early on. Enhancing professional development.
Startups provide diverse compensation structures. Equity options may become part of a salary package. Thus influencing longterm earning potential. Consideration of company size remains essential for those entering negotiations.
